    It's so handy to have a Walmart nearby. We purchase lots of items from here for school events and groceries for our home. It's a big store with a garden section but no auto services. They use to have a McDonalds inside but have taken that out. Great deals for everyday items and you can shop online and pick up in store or have items shipped. My children's book series is sold online here along with other places. Come in for your personal or grocery needs. Just note that the self check out is 15 item maximum (which I never knew) and the other checkout lines can get really crowded. May the shopping force be with you.

    Time for an update! This is the closest grocery store to me, so it's the one I shop at the most. To…read morebe honest, if there were competition at the same distance (besides Walmart and Target, which are fairly close), I'm not sure this would be my go-to grocery store. They just did another reshuffling of the aisles, which always confuses me for a while, but they added back full-size racks around the pharmacy. The last remodel added shorter racks for the medication, and they were backlit. It made the pharmacy feel special, like a store within a store. They instead cleared out the front of those same aisles for holiday seasonal displays. I think it's harder to find the medication I'm looking for now. You do need to app if you want certain deals, but check that receipt because they don't always work. I've had to call someone over twice in the past few months because the signage didn't match the price given. I feel bad for people who may not have or want a smartphone. The people who work here are more efficient than friendly. You'll often feel like you're interrupting a conversation between two employees unless you use self-checkout. Some are really nice. You'll often feel like you're interrupting a conversation between two employees unless you use self-checkout. I also hate that you have to answer a couple of questions every time you swipe/tap to pay. They always want a donation for something, and/or ask, "Would you recommend this location to someone else?" I'd like to opt out of those. The selection around the store is pretty good, and they do have good sales. There are a couple of things I need to buy at another grocery store, but they can't have everything. I do like the gas discount at Chevron stations. Finally, the bathrooms are gas-station-level. Always dirty, graffiti in places, chipped tiles, and/or sinks. Paper towels are usually on the floor. It's not a pleasant experience. Now I'm not a fan of having a code to get into the bathroom, but if they remodeled these, and they were nice, I wouldn't mind. ,
